About the role

Performs daily Supply Chain Management duties related to the acquisition and distribution of goods to support acute and/or ambulatory care departments or proactively supports/maintains one or more computer-based support systems to ensure continuous operational availability to end users. Supports various operations, projects, program management, and service delivery initiatives. Interacts with various levels of management and professionals, colleagues, and vendors providing and disseminating information. Independently completes multiple activities pertaining to the planning, implementation, coordination, and evaluation of various Supply Chain operations, projects, program management, and service delivery.
